This is serious power in your palm—the Goal Zero Sherpa 100AC doesn’t just charge devices, it fuels them. With a 100W USB-C Power Delivery port, it can juice up laptops like the MacBook Pro at full speed, while the built-in 100W AC inverter lets you plug in standard wall-powered gear like CPAP machines or mini coolers. The 25600mAh (95Wh) capacity clears airline carry-on limits, making it a rare blend of high-wattage performance and travel-friendly design—perfect for digital nomads and emergency preppers who demand wall-outlet-level reliability on the move.

In real-world testing, the Sherpa 100AC shines when multitasking: charging a phone over USB-C at 100W while simultaneously powering a tablet via USB-A and running a small fan through the AC outlet. It recharges fully in about 2.5 hours via USB-C PD, and with an 8mm solar input, it pairs seamlessly with Goal Zero’s Nomad panels for off-grid replenishment. However, its aluminum unibody, while rugged and heat-dissipating, adds heft—this isn’t a pocket-sized bank, and the AC inverter drains the battery quickly under heavy load, so power management is key during extended outages.

Compared to the Venture 75, the Sherpa 100AC is in a different league—more output, more ports, more versatility—but it’s also bulkier and pricier. It’s the go-to for travelers needing true AC power on the fly, especially those using medical devices or working remotely from remote locations. Against the Yeti 200X, it trades some total capacity for far greater portability and direct device compatibility—offering laptop-level charging in a fraction of the size while maintaining Goal Zero’s signature durability and clean power delivery.

The Venture 75 is tough, smart, and ready for anything—a no-nonsense powerhouse built for adventurers who face rain, dust, or freezing trails. Its IP67 rating means it can survive submersion and grit, while the 60W USB-C PD port charges modern smartphones and laptops at near-native speeds. With 19200mAh capacity, it can fully recharge an iPhone 15 over four times and still power a tablet—making it ideal for multi-day hikes, emergency kits, or storm-prone areas where reliability is non-negotiable.

On the trail, the Venture 75 proves its mettle: it charged a Samsung Galaxy S23 Ultra from 20% to 100% in under 45 minutes via USB-C, and the dual USB-A ports let two hikers charge phones at once. The 50-lumen flashlight is surprisingly useful—bright enough for campsite navigation or power-outage triage. Recharging takes about 1.5 hours from a wall outlet, and with solar compatibility, it pairs well with the Nomad 20 panel. However, the lack of an AC output limits its use with larger devices, and while the rubberized sleeve adds grip, it can trap dirt in muddy conditions.

When stacked against the Sherpa 100AC, the Venture 75 sacrifices AC power and ultra-fast charging for better durability and value—it’s more than capable for most users who prioritize resilience over laptop support. It’s the best budget-friendly pick that doesn’t skimp on core performance, outpacing basic power banks with its rugged build and smart port allocation. For those needing adventure-ready resilience with rapid USB-C charging, it delivers more real-world utility than similarly priced rivals.

The Yeti 200X is the ultimate bridge between portability and power, offering 187Wh of clean, silent energy in a package light enough to toss in a backpack. With a pure sine wave 120W AC inverter (200W surge), it safely powers sensitive electronics like laptops, CPAP machines, and mini fridges—no flicker, no risk. Its 7 versatile ports include USB-C PD, dual USB-A, 12V carport, and AC outlet, making it a true hub for camping trips, van life, or home backup during blackouts.

In field use, the Yeti 200X ran a 50W camping fridge for over 3 hours and kept a phone, headlamp, and tablet topped off across a weekend trip. It recharges fully in 5–6 hours via wall outlet, or in 8–10 hours with a 60W solar panel—thanks to its MPPT solar controller, which boosts efficiency by up to 30%. The anodized aluminum body shrugs off drops and UV exposure, and the silent operation makes it perfect for indoor use. However, its 120W continuous output means it can’t handle high-draw appliances like kettles or heaters, limiting its role in off-grid homes.

Versus the Sherpa 100AC, the Yeti 200X offers more total energy and multi-device support, but it’s larger and less pocketable. Compared to the Venture 75, it’s in a different category—a full power station, not just a battery pack. It’s the best portable power station for users who need AC power without the noise or fumes of gas generators, especially campers and preppers. It delivers greater capacity and flexibility than any USB-only bank, making it a smarter investment for sustained off-grid needs.

The Nomad 20 is sun-hunting efficiency packed into a foldable shell—a lightweight, high-output panel that turns sunlight into serious juice for power banks and stations. Its 20W monocrystalline cells deliver consistent 18–22V output, charging the Sherpa 100AC or Venture 75 in 4–6 hours under full sun, while the dual 8mm and USB ports allow direct device charging—no battery bank needed. The 180° adjustable kickstand lets you angle it precisely, maximizing exposure even on uneven terrain.

In testing, it performed reliably on mountain hikes and car camping trips—clipped to a backpack, it trickle-charged a Flip 24 during a 6-hour trek. The durable fabric and reinforced corners withstand abrasion, and its 2.25 lb weight makes it one of the lightest 20W panels available. However, it lacks built-in storage, so you must carry cables separately, and the USB output is limited to 5V/2A, making it slow for larger devices.

Compared to the smaller Nomad 5 in the Guide 12 kit, the Nomad 20 delivers four times the power and far faster charging, making it the best solar panel for serious off-grid users. Against third-party panels, it stands out with Goal Zero’s MPPT compatibility and rugged build. It’s the ideal companion for the Yeti 200X or Sherpa series—offering fast, reliable solar replenishment without the bulk, striking the sweet spot between output and portability.

Choosing the Right Goal Zero USB Power Solution

Deciding on the best Goal Zero USB power solution depends heavily on your needs – are you looking for a quick phone charge, a weekend camping companion, or a reliable power source for off-grid living? Here’s a breakdown of key features to consider.

Capacity (Watt-Hours & mAh)

Capacity is arguably the most important factor. Measured in Watt-hours (Wh) for larger power stations and milliampere-hours (mAh) for power banks, it determines how many times you can charge your devices. A higher capacity means more charges, but also a larger and heavier unit.

  • Low Capacity (under 20,000mAh/20Wh): Ideal for single-device charging (phone, earbuds) or as a backup power source. Models like the Goal Zero Flip 24 are excellent for this.
  • Medium Capacity (20,000mAh – 100Wh): Good for charging multiple devices, or powering small appliances for a short period. The Goal Zero Sherpa 100AC falls into this category, offering AC power alongside USB charging.
  • High Capacity (100Wh+): Necessary for powering larger devices (laptops, lights) or running appliances for extended periods. The Yeti 200X is a prime example, designed for more substantial power needs.

Charging Speed & Port Options

How quickly your devices charge, and what types of devices you can charge, are crucial considerations.

  • USB-C Power Delivery (PD): Look for USB-C PD ports for the fastest charging speeds, especially for newer smartphones, tablets, and even some laptops. The Sherpa 100AC boasts a 100W USB-C PD output.
  • USB-A Ports: These are standard USB ports, useful for older devices or charging multiple items simultaneously. The Venture 75 offers multiple USB-A outputs.
  • AC Outlets: If you need to power devices that require a standard AC plug (like cameras, CPAP machines), a power station with an AC inverter (like the Sherpa 100AC or Yeti 200X) is essential.
  • Wireless Charging: Some models, like the Sherpa 100AC, include wireless charging pads for convenient charging of compatible devices.

Portability and Durability

Consider where you’ll be using your Goal Zero device.

  • Weight and Size: If you’re hiking or backpacking, a lightweight and compact option is essential. The Lighthouse Micro is extremely portable. Larger power stations like the Yeti 200X are less suited for backpacking but are manageable for car camping or basecamp use.
  • Ruggedness: If you’ll be using your device in harsh conditions, look for a durable, weatherproof design. The Venture 75 is IP67 rated, meaning it’s dustproof and waterproof. Aluminum construction, like in the Sherpa 100AC, adds to durability.

Solar Compatibility

Goal Zero is renowned for its solar panels. If you want to recharge your device off-grid:

  • Solar Input: Check the power station’s solar input specifications (voltage and amperage).
  • MPPT Charge Controller: Models like the Yeti 200X have an MPPT (Maximum Power Point Tracking) charge controller, which optimizes solar charging efficiency, extracting up to 30% more power from your panels.
  • Panel Compatibility: Ensure the Goal Zero panel you choose is compatible with the power station’s input requirements. The Nomad 20 is a popular and versatile option.

Additional Features

Other features to consider include integrated flashlights (Lighthouse Micro), battery indicators, and warranty support.

FAQs

What does mAh vs. Wh mean for Goal Zero USB power banks?

mAh (milliampere-hours) is typically used for smaller power banks, while Wh (Watt-hours) is used for larger power stations. Wh is a more accurate measure of total energy storage and how many times you can charge a device, as it takes voltage into account. Choosing the right capacity depends on your power needs – a Goal Zero USB power bank with higher Wh will provide more charging cycles.

How can I maximize solar charging efficiency with Goal Zero?

Pair your Goal Zero power station with a compatible Goal Zero solar panel and ensure the power station has an MPPT (Maximum Power Point Tracking) charge controller. MPPT optimizes the power harvested from the solar panel, potentially increasing efficiency by up to 30%.

Are Goal Zero USB power solutions waterproof?

While not all models are fully waterproof, some, like the Venture 75, are IP67 rated, meaning they are dustproof and can withstand immersion in water for a limited time. Check the product specifications for specific water resistance ratings.

What if I need to power devices that require AC power?

For devices needing AC power, you’ll need a Goal Zero power station with an AC inverter, such as the Sherpa 100AC or Yeti 200X. These models convert DC power from the battery to standard AC power, allowing you to run laptops, cameras, and other AC-powered devices using a Goal Zero solution.
